Gabriel Filippelli is a scholar working on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, Atmospheric Science and Pollution. According to data from OpenAlex, Gabriel Filippelli has authored 129 papers receiving a total of 4.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 46 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, 38 papers in Atmospheric Science and 29 papers in Pollution. Recurrent topics in Gabriel Filippelli’s work include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(36 papers), Heavy Metal Exposure and Toxicity (29 papers) and Heavy metals in environment (29 papers). Gabriel Filippelli is often cited by papers focused on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(36 papers), Heavy Metal Exposure and Toxicity (29 papers) and Heavy metals in environment (29 papers). Gabriel Filippelli coll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and Spain. Gabriel Filippelli's co-authors include Mark A.S. Laidlaw, Margaret Lois Delaney, Jennifer C. Latimer, Howard W. Mielke, Mark Patrick Taylor, Catherine Souch, Sammy Zahran, José‐Abel Flores, Christopher R. Gonzales and Shawn P. McElmurry and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Environmental Science & Technology and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ta.
